I’ve mentioned the struggle I’ve had recently. A few weeks ago I found out I need another Brain surgery. Back in December 2020 I was diagnosed with an Epidermoid Brain tumor. I had two surgeries in 2021 for this. Due to complications I had after the second surgery I did not have the third planned surgery. My surgeon has been watching it with annual MRIs. This past Tuesday was my year three checkup (hard to believe it’s been three years). It was found the tumor has grown in the past year and my surgeon suggested operation again. There’s no concern with this type of tumor being cancerous but the Epidermoid tumor is like skin cells in the brain which grow like skin and has caused some trouble. I’m not experiencing any kind of negative effects of this right now as I was in 2020. The doctor is hopeful this surgery will be more ahead of the tumor than behind it like we were in 2021.

My encouragement this week will be a continuation of the thought from last week. Last week I looked at God raising the dry bones to life in Ezekiel…
So I prophesied as I was commanded. And as I was prophesying, there was a noise, a rattling sound, and the bones came together, bone to bone. -Ezekiel 37:7
Ezekiel 37 continues into verse 8: “ I looked, and tendons and flesh appeared on them and skin covered them, but there was no breath in them.” – Ezekiel 37:8. BUT God had a plan! Verses 9 & 10 he uses Ezekiel for that plan: Then he said to me, “Prophesy to the breath; prophesy, son of man, and say to it, ‘This is what the Sovereign Lord says: Come, breath, from the four winds and breathe into these slain, that they may live.’” So I prophesied as he commanded me, and breath entered them; they came to life and stood up on their feet—a vast army. – Ezekiel 37:9-10
In the Bible Recap plan Tara Leigh Cobble mentioned this is much like in the garden where God created man then placed his breath in him to give life. It’s the same God who created the majesty of creation whose breath we breathe in life.
When I’m out in creation and see the beauty around me I’m usually in awe (and sometimes swatting mosquitos). It’s his breath…
